Некоторые ключевые отличия между свойствами background-blend-mode и box-shadow в CSS:
- Область применения:
- background-blend-mode определяет порядок наложения фонового изображения и цвета (или нескольких фоновых изображений/цветов) друг на друга. habr.com
- Box-shadow позволяет создавать внутреннюю тень, затемняющую элемент по краям. sky.pro
- Эффект:
- background-blend-mode создаёт эффект смешения цвета фона и изображения. sky.pro Например, с помощью значения luminosity свойство объединяет яркость переднего изображения с оттенком и насыщенностью заднего слоя. rjseymour66.github.io
- Box-shadow со значением inset создаёт эффект виньетирования: края изображения становятся затемнёнными, а центр остаётся светлым. sky.pro
Таким образом, background-blend-mode больше ориентирован на смешение фоновых слоёв, а box-shadow — на создание тени элемента.